Abstract:The oscillation line from a two‐mode stabilized inner‐mirror‐type 633‐nm He‐Ne laser was locked to the iodine saturated absorption line. FM spectroscopy was used to detect the saturated absorption signal. An iodine cell was placed within the ring cavity to multiply the excited light.
